Creating Visual Hierarchy with Topanga

A well-designed visual hierarchy guides the viewer's eye and emphasizes key messages. Topanga’s strong contrast and dynamic letterforms make it excellent for titles, logos, and hero text. Pair it with a clean sans serif font for body copy or captions to maintain legibility while still capturing attention.

For example, imagine a promotional banner for a new product line. Using Topanga as the headline draws immediate focus, while a neutral sans serif like Helvetica or Arial handles the supporting text. This combination ensures your main message is bold and memorable, while the rest remains easy to digest.

Optimizing Readability in Fast-Scrolling Feeds

While Topanga is expressive, it’s also designed with practicality in mind. Many script fonts struggle with readability, but Topanga maintains clear forms and open counters that work well in digital environments. This is especially important for:

To maximize effectiveness, avoid using Topanga for long paragraphs. Instead, reserve it for short bursts of text like headlines, taglines, or call-to-action buttons. For longer descriptions, pair it with a more utilitarian font to keep the message scannable and professional.

Commercial Use and Licensing Considerations

Before diving into client campaigns or selling merchandise with Topanga, always review the commercial licensing terms. Script Amp provides detailed guidelines on usage rights, so you know exactly what you can and cannot do with this font.

Whether you’re embedding it into a Shopify template or creating branded T-shirts, understanding the legal side ensures your creative efforts stay protected and compliant. Some licenses allow for unlimited use across digital platforms, while others require additional permissions for print or merchandise. Clarify these details upfront to avoid any setbacks later.
